For which of the following would a transmission electron microscope be the best type of microscope to use?

Biology
1 answer:
valentina_108 [34]3 years ago
4 0
Transmission electron microscope produces the image through a beam of electrons. It is most useful to inspect the morphology, cyrstallization, and magnetic characteristics of a certain sample.

What is an enzyme-substrate complex
grin007 [14]

Answer:

An enzyme-substrate complex is a temporary molecule formed when an enzyme comes into perfect contact with its substrate.
